ABOUT INTERDYN

Interdyn has been representing quality audiovisual brands for over 60 years. Our founder was the first person to sell stereo in Australia, and today we carry on that spirit of passion and innovation for home entertainment.

Our products are owned by audio enthusiasts, design leaders, celebrities and everyday people. From humble bookshelf speakers to entire home indoor and outdoor systems, our brands boast a terrific breadth of range and application.

Interdyn is the New Zealand distributor for Pro-Ject, Ortofon, IsoTek, and other audiovisual manufacturers. Our customer-base spans JB Hi-Fi, Harvey Norman and hundreds of specialist retailers like hifi, record and furniture stores. As a distributor, we're responsible for importing, marketing, selling and servicing the brands we represent.

OUR HERITAGE

Alex Encel started this business in the humble surrounds of his girlfriend’s house. She was an opera singer and wanted to hear recordings of her performances. Stereo didn’t exist at the time, so he built her a large monaural unit with sand-filled wall speakers. Musician friends made favourable comments and he continued to assemble components, selling them through classifieds.

Things progressed, and Alex became the first in Australia to demonstrate stereo technology to the public. Soon after, he opened a shop, stocking everything from white goods to shavers to his own brand of speakers, turntables and amplifiers.

Today, over 50 years on, Interdyn is a wholesale organisation with operations in two countries and over 600 retailers among its customer-base. The same thing that drove Alex to build for his girlfriend in 1955 is the same philosophy that drives our team today: quality and passion.
